Matt732 Posted January 31, 2014 Share Posted January 31, 2014 Hello, a new neighbour has decided to set up an extremly bright light emmiting prim next to my shop which is flooding the interior with light. The owner seems to not be answering messages so i need to know if there is any way of stopping the light coming through my walls? Pretty sure there is a simple answer but i can't find it, any help would be gratefully accepted.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
ObviousAltIsObvious Posted January 31, 2014 Share Posted January 31, 2014 you may need to use an abuse report if this can't be solved with a talk. there is a partial fix you can use, but this will only help for people who do not have advanced lighting enabled in their graphics settings. higher graphics settings don't have this limit on local lights, so the workaround won't be enough to completely stop it. make 6 prims, and on each of them go to the editor feature tab, enable light, and set the light color to black. position these prims so that they are in between the neighbor's lights and where people will stand on your land. this works because without advanced lighting, there were only 8 local light sources, only the nearest object lights showed, the other two were already reserved for the sky and appearance editor.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
